diff options
author | 2022-05-21 13:34:16 +0100 | |
---|---|---|
committer | 2022-05-21 13:34:16 +0100 | |
commit | 84d255ab00727c83407d6c0c0421159024010360 (patch) | |
tree | f31e2180a0c0d277c0cad0425098adb37b0f609c /projects/xerces-c | |
parent | b76cac640c00000d09ebc2f145a309e302fcc69d (diff) |
libprotobuf-mutator projects: fix builds (#7737)
* libprotobuf-mutator projects: fix builds
Ref: https://github.com/google/oss-fuzz/issues/7736
* boringssl: fix libprotobuf-mutator fuzzer
* giflib: fix libprotobuf-mutator fuzzer
* jsoncpp: fix libprotobuf-mutator fuzzer
* xerces-c: fix libprotobuf-mutator fuzzer
* libpng-proto: fix libprotobuf-mutator fuzzer
* giflib: add license header to satisfy CI
Diffstat (limited to 'projects/xerces-c')
-rwxr-xr-x | projects/xerces-c/build.sh |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/projects/xerces-c/build.sh b/projects/xerces-c/build.sh index 992fc3f5..a3740d44 100755 --- a/projects/xerces-c/build.sh +++ b/projects/xerces-c/build.sh @@ -28,7 +28,7 @@ $CXX $CXXFLAGS $LIB_FUZZING_ENGINE -std=c++11 \ if [[ $CFLAGS != *sanitize=memory* ]]; then rm -rf genfiles && mkdir genfiles && LPM/external.protobuf/bin/protoc xml.proto --cpp_out=genfiles - $CXX $CXXFLAGS $LIB_FUZZING_ENGINE -std=c++11 \ + $CXX $CXXFLAGS $LIB_FUZZING_ENGINE -DNDEBUG -std=c++11 \ -I. -I xerces-c/src -Ixerces-c/build/src genfiles/xml.pb.cc xmlProtoConverter.cpp xerces_fuzz_common.cpp parse_target_proto.cpp \ -I libprotobuf-mutator/ \ -I genfiles \ |